Creative Ways to Stay Active During Work Lunch Breaks

Finding ways to incorporate fitness into your workday can significantly improve your overall well-being. Lunchtime is an excellent opportunity to sneak in some activity. One creative approach to staying active during this time is to engage in brisk walking. This exercise not only boosts endorphin levels but also clears your mind. You can easily walk around your office building or even find a park nearby. If you prefer staying indoors, consider using a staircase for some quick cardio. Another option is to organize a walking group with your coworkers. This can help in creating a socially dynamic environment while promoting fitness. On your lunch breaks, consider dedicating just 20-30 minutes to a quick yoga routine, which can be beneficial for both your body and mind. You can use a video on platforms like YouTube for guided sessions. Additionally, participating in an outdoor team sport with colleagues can transform your lunchtime into a fun, energy-boosting experience. These activities not only keep you fit but also enhance workplace camaraderie. Remember, every small effort counts in your journey toward a healthier lifestyle!

Classes You Can Try

Another fantastic way to maximize your lunchtime for fitness is by attending short fitness classes. There are often classes available that cater to busy work schedules. Many community centers offer classes such as Zumba, Pilates, or even kickboxing sessions specifically designed for lunchtime attendees. These classes usually last around 30 minutes, giving you just enough time to get your heart pumping without compromising your entire lunch break. You can even explore virtual classes if your workplace allows for it. Implementing a fitness challenge within your workplace can also encourage everyone to join in. Create teams and track each other’s progress with fun prizes to foster motivation. Engage your coworkers in activities like hula hooping or mini-golf, making it exciting and spontaneous. Incorporating these initiatives regularly can further enhance engagement while promoting fitness. Additionally, consider scheduling these classes once a week to build a routine. It’s a great way to break the monotony of sitting at your desk all day. Doing so could potentially make your workplace a vibrant hub of health-conscious employees who are motivated to stay active amidst their busy schedules.

Incorporating simple exercises into your lunch routine can pay significant dividends without requiring much time. For example, take just a few minutes to engage in office-friendly workouts at your desk. You can perform chair squats, wrist stretches, or even gentle seated leg lifts that help maintain mobility. Additionally, consider doing some standing stretches which can alleviate tension built up from long hours at your desk. Balancing your lunch by using a stability ball instead of a chair can also help improve posture while keeping your core engaged. If you can step outside, bodyweight exercises like push-ups, lunges, or even burpees can make for a great 10-minute workout. These exercises can easily be performed in your office surroundings without specialized equipment. Moreover, exploring desk yoga can promote relaxation and increase productivity when you return to your work. Embrace creativity by combining various movements each day to stave off boredom. Not only will you transform your lunch break into a mini wellness retreat, but you also encourage proactive health behaviors with your colleagues, making work a more enjoyable environment. Remember, it takes just a bit of creativity and motivation to fuel a healthier corporate culture.

Social Fitness Activities

Getting together with colleagues for social fitness activities can add a delightful twist to your usual lunch breaks. Beyond standard exercise routines, consider creating engaging outdoor games like frisbee or badminton. These activities provide a fun break that encourages movement while fostering teamwork and camaraderie among coworkers. Getting involved in a local sports league with your colleagues can make for an enjoyable post-lunch routine; sports like soccer, basketball, or volleyball can easily fit this description. Furthermore, hosting friendly competitions such as table tennis or darts in your break room can also inject a sense of excitement into your work environment. It’s a perfect way to balance enjoyment with staying active during your workday. Create a culture where afternoons include spontaneous workouts or games, making fitness less of a chore and more of a collective celebration. Not only will this improve your physical fitness, but it will also strengthen bonds among coworkers. The overall work morale and satisfaction can significantly rise with these exciting social fitness events. Just one creative fitness initiative can lead to more active employees and invigorating workplace interactions, paving the way for a healthier office environment.

The Importance of Hydration

Hydration plays a pivotal role in maintaining energy levels throughout the workday, especially during your fitness sessions. Drinking ample water before, during, and after your lunch break exercise can significantly impact performance. Being well-hydrated will improve focus and comprehension, enhancing overall productivity. To ensure you’re drinking enough water, consider keeping a water bottle at your desk to monitor your intake throughout the day. A good goal is to aim for at least 8-10 cups of water daily, adjusting according to your activity level. Also, consuming fruits and vegetables with high water content during lunch can contribute to your hydration efforts. Foods such as cucumbers, tomatoes, and watermelon are excellent choices that refresh and hydrate. You can even infuse your water with slices of lemon, mint, or berries to enhance flavor, making it more appealing to drink. Additionally, consider setting reminders on your phone to ensure you take hydration breaks between exercises. By building a habit of regular hydration, you’ll not only stay energized but also improve your exercise efficiency and recovery. Caring for your hydration needs can elevate your experience during lunchtime fitness sessions.
